For example, you might want to restore an earlier version of your contacts to recover some that were accidentally deleted. When you restore an earlier version, your current version is first archived in iCloud, so if you change your mind, you can go back to it. On iCloud.com, click in the toolbar, then click Data Recovery. Click Restore Contacts.Follow these instructions to find and add a Snapchat friend from your phone’s contact list: Open the Snapchat app. Then, tap on the Add Friends icon from the top right of the screen. Make sure that the filter is set to show all items and not just a specific category.Open the Contacts app. Tap on Fix & manage at the bottom. Tap on Trash. Any contact deleted in the last 30 days will be displayed here. Tap on the three dots in the top right corner. Tap on Select. Now, select the contacts you want to restore by tapping on them. Tap on three dots again. Tap on Recover.

If you accidentally delete a contact or a contact list in Outlook, you can restore the contact or contact list if it's still in your Deleted folder on the People page. In some cases, you can even recover a contact or contact list after it's removed from the Deleted folder.
